What does the Bible say about being kept faultless by God?

Answered in 1 source

The Bible states that God is able to keep us from falling and present us faultless in His presence (Jude 24).

Scripture emphasizes God's ability to keep believers from falling and to present them faultless before Him. In Jude 24, we read, 'Now unto him that is able to keep you from falling, and to present you faultless before the presence of his glory with exceeding joy.' This verse reassures believers that it is not by our own strength but by God's grace and power that we are preserved. It highlights the importance of divine sovereignty in our salvation and our ongoing sanctification until we are fully conformed to the image of Christ.
Scripture References: Jude 24-25
